>Number: 187166 >Category: ports >Synopsis: 10_kfreebsd has \t chars that become 't' chars instead of TAB chars >Confidential: no >Severity: non-critical >Priority: low >Responsible: freebsd-ports-bugs >State: open >Quarter: >Keywords: >Date-Required: >Class: sw-bug >Submitter-Id: current-users >Arrival-Date: Sat Mar 01 10:20:00 UTC 2014 >Closed-Date: >Last-Modified: >Originator: Harlan Stenn >Release: 10.0-RELEASE >Organization: NTP Project >Environment: FreeBSD max.local. 10.0-RELEASE FreeBSD 10.0-RELEASE #0 r260789: Thu Jan 16 22:34:59 UTC 2014 root@snap.freebsd.org:/usr/obj/usr/src/sys/GENERIC amd64 >Description: The file /usr/local/etc/grub.d/10_kfreebsd is generated from a script that has '\t' characters that expand to 't' characters instead of TAB characters. This means the resulting /boot/grub/grub.cfg file doesn't work as expected... >How-To-Repeat: Install sysutils/grub2 and have the system install a grub.cfg file.
